Understanding Your Curl Type
Before diving into styling techniques, it’s essential to understand your curl type. Curls can range from loose waves to tight coils, and knowing your specific curl pattern will help you choose the right products and methods. Here’s a quick overview of the main curl types:
Type 1: Straight Hair
While not technically curly, understanding this type can help you recognize the differences in styling techniques.
Type 2: Wavy Hair
Wavy hair has a slight bend and can be styled with light products to enhance the waves.
Type 3: Curly Hair
This type features defined curls that can be voluminous or tight. It often requires more moisture and definition.
Type 4: Coily/Kinky Hair
Coily hair is tightly curled and can be prone to dryness. It benefits from heavy moisturizers and styling creams.
Understanding your curl type will guide you in selecting the right products and techniques for styling.
Essential Products for Curly Hair
To achieve beautiful, defined curls, you’ll need to invest in a few key products. Here’s a breakdown of must-have items for your curly hair routine:
1. Sulfate-Free Shampoo
Sulfates can strip natural oils from your hair, leading to dryness. Opt for a sulfate-free shampoo to keep your curls hydrated.
2. Moisturizing Conditioner
A rich, moisturizing conditioner is crucial for maintaining curl health. Look for products containing ingredients like shea butter or coconut oil.
3. Leave-In Conditioner
Leave-in conditioners provide extra moisture and help detangle your curls, making them easier to style.
4. Curl Cream or Gel
Curl creams and gels help define curls and reduce frizz. Choose a product that suits your curl type for the best results.
5. Hair Oil
A lightweight hair oil can add shine and moisture to your curls without weighing them down.
Techniques for Styling Curly Hair
Now that you have the right products, let’s explore some effective techniques for styling your curly hair.
The Wash and Go Method
The wash and go method is a popular technique for achieving defined curls with minimal effort. Here’s how to do it:
- Start with Clean Hair: Wash your hair with a sulfate-free shampoo and follow up with a moisturizing conditioner.
- Apply Leave-In Conditioner: While your hair is still wet, apply a generous amount of leave-in conditioner to help with moisture and detangling.
- Use Curl Cream or Gel: Next, apply your chosen curl cream or gel. Scrunch the product into your hair, working from the ends to the roots.
- Dry Your Curls: You can air dry or use a diffuser attachment on your blow dryer. If you choose to diffuse, use a low heat setting to avoid frizz.
- Scrunch Out the Crunch: Once your curls are dry, gently scrunch your hair to break the gel cast and reveal soft, defined curls.
The Pineapple Method
The pineapple method is a great way to preserve your curls overnight. Here’s how to do it:
- Gather Your Curls: At the top of your head, loosely gather your curls into a high ponytail. Use a soft scrunchie to avoid creasing.
- Protect Your Hair: You can wrap your hair in a silk or satin scarf to reduce friction while you sleep.
- Morning Refresh: In the morning, gently release your curls and use a little water or curl refresher spray to revive them.
Diffusing for Volume
If you want to add volume to your curls, diffusing is an excellent technique. Here’s how to do it effectively:
- Apply Products: After washing your hair, apply your leave-in conditioner and curl cream or gel.
- Use a Diffuser: Attach a diffuser to your blow dryer. Flip your head upside down and place sections of your curls into the diffuser.
- Dry on Low Heat: Use low heat to dry your curls, gently scrunching as you go. This method enhances volume and definition.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
While styling curly hair, it’s easy to make mistakes that can lead to frizz or undefined curls. Here are some common pitfalls to avoid:
Over-Washing
Washing your hair too frequently can strip it of natural oils. Aim to wash your curls 1-2 times a week.
Using theWrong Products
Not all products are suitable for every curl type. Be sure to choose products specifically designed for your curl pattern to avoid weighing your hair down or causing buildup.
Skipping Moisture
Curly hair tends to be drier than straight hair, so it’s crucial to keep it moisturized. Don’t skip your leave-in conditioner or deep conditioning treatments.
Touching Your Curls Too Much
Once your curls are styled, try to avoid touching them throughout the day. This can lead to frizz and disrupt the curl pattern.
Not Trimming Regularly
Regular trims help remove split ends and keep your curls looking healthy. Aim for a trim every 6-8 weeks to maintain your style.
